Dehler 372
Description
The Dehler 372 is a German sailboat designed by the renowned Dutch firm Van de Stadt (E. G. van de Stadt) as a performance-oriented cruiser-racer, balancing competitive speed for club racing with comfortable accommodations for family coastal cruising and short offshore passages on lakes or protected waters. Introduced in 1983 by Dehler Yachts in Germany during the early 1980s fiberglass boom, it was based on the slightly more cruising-oriented Dehler 37 hull, targeting experienced sailors with its lightweight construction, a moderate displacement/length ratio for quick acceleration, and a high ballast ratio for stiffness in gusts. The design features a fiberglass monohull with a fin keel (bulb optional) and spade rudder for agile upwind handling, a wide beam for stability, and a fractional sloop rig for efficient sail trim and good light-air performance, with a comfort ratio suitable for weekend overnights. Production ran until 1990, with approximately 200 units built, reflecting Dehler's focus on affordable, versatile yachts inspired by offshore racing trends. Contemporary reviews praised its "ideal family cruising yacht" qualities, emphasizing sea-keeping ability, safety, and value as a "moderate weight sailboat" with impressive performance.
Construction Details
| Designer | E. G. Van de Stadt |
|---|---|
| Builder | Dehler Yachts |
| Length | 37.070 ft |
| LOA | 37.070 ft |
| LWL | 30.510 ft |
| Beam | 11.480 ft |
| Displacement | 13227 lb |
| Ballast | 4409 lb |
| Max Draft | 5.250 ft |
| Year Built | 1983 |
